我在Jdeveloper中创建了一个DBadapter服务,现在我想在eclipse中创建一个业务服务,并将这个buisness服务与DBAdapter集成 .
因此,我从DBAdapter导入了.wsdl,.jca和.xml文件,并将它们放在Oracle服务总线项目的相应文件夹中 . 现在,在我的业务服务中,我选择了服务类型作为WSDL Web服务,并且我已经在我的OSB项目中提供了WSDL的路径 .
但是,在这里我收到一个错误,因为“选择了无效的资源” . 我不确定我在这里做错了什么 .
感谢所有建议
关心Anurag
1 回答
如果要在OSB控制台中将JCA DatabaseAdapter作为业务服务发布,则必须单击JCA文件中的按钮(带箭头的方框) .
或者,如果您想在Eclipse中执行此操作,则必须遵循本指南(正确的步骤是http://guidoschmutz.files.wordpress.com/2010/08/060_generatebusinessservice_thumb1.png?w=366&h=461)
http://guidoschmutz.wordpress.com/2010/08/08/oracle-service-bus-11g-and-db-adapter-a-different-more-integrated-approach/